Some of you might think, what does that have to do with us? Well, it has everything to do with you and your company! Giving out personalized merchandise can do so much. Here’s how.

According to a study by TalentLyft, 84% of people find that brand merchandise has a direct impact on brand awareness. It helps build a strong brand identity that’ll differentiate your company from competitors.

But not only that, 53% of people are more favorable to a brand after receiving a personal promotional gift. Now let’s take a closer look at how employees and clients are affected by this.

What it means for clients

Gifting out merchandise to clients may seem overdone. But the numbers say otherwise. Research by TalentLyft found that 79% of clients who received promotional gifts were more likely to do business with that company in the future.
